# Build Provenance: Ledgerlens Audit Viewer

Quick note for the sync: every Ledgerlens build now ships with a signed provenance record, so we can trace any deployed viewer binary back to its exact commit and CI run. No more guessing which artifact is live. Check the provenance panel in the admin view if unsure. The current trace token appears below.

build token for tajeg-bajep: htk14_409ba9df6b8acb

## Onboarding: Tallowmere inventory reconciliation

For newcomers joining the weekly sync: the Tallowmere reconciliation job runs at 02:15 and compares warehouse counts against ledger snapshots. Discrepancies above the 0.5% threshold open an automatic review task; smaller drifts are logged and batched into the Friday report. Please read the retry semantics carefully — the job is idempotent only if the snapshot lock is held for the full run. Job manifests are signed at submission, and verification uses the key below.

release key, bagef-yahap: bky9_8qvpD6ZAv

## Kickoff Notes — ChipGate Reader

Quick recap for the Harborfell Marathon setup: the trackside timing-chip readers need firmware flashed before Thursday's dry run, and the mat at the 10k split has been flaky, so test it twice. Spare antennas are in the blue crate. Don't reorder cabling without checking first — it's mapped to the scoring van. All hardware questions go to the lead listed below.

approver of yahig-kagup = Ralok Sorael

Rollout logic looks fine, but the consent banner for Wrenmoor regions must not flip past 25% without legal sign-off — add a hard cap here. Also: the dismissal-retry loop can hammer the prefs service if the store is down; back it off. On-call needs these values visible in one place, so keep them as module constants. Current rollout knobs follow.

tuning table, kawep-tawif:
CAPS = {
    "olidor": 80,
    "belion": 7,
    "quenys": 225,
    "druox": 839,
    "fraath": 482,
}